Growth Since Joining Leeds
Since joining Leeds from FC Zürich in 2022, Gnonto has steadily progressed from a promising teenager to a first-team regular. In his first Premier League season, he made 24 appearances and scored 2 goals. While Leeds faced relegation that year, Gnonto’s performances stood out and laid the foundation for his breakthrough. His evolution over two seasons has been evident in his improved decision-making, physicality, and consistency.
Making His Mark on the International Stage
Gnonto is not just a rising star at club level—he is already making waves internationally. He became Italy’s youngest-ever goalscorer at the age of 18 and has earned multiple caps for the national team. His early impact with Italy showcased his confidence and attacking instincts, and he remains a key part of the country’s youth-driven plans for the future.
